Japan Digital Transformer Substation Market By Type Segment Analysis

The Digital Transformer Substation market in Japan is classified into several key types based on the transformer technology employed and the level of digital integration. Predominantly, the market comprises traditional digital substations, hybrid digital-analog configurations, and fully integrated smart substations. Traditional digital substations utilize digital control and protection systems but may still retain some analog components, whereas hybrid variants combine both digital and analog elements for transitional upgrades. Fully integrated smart substations leverage advanced digital communication, automation, and real-time data analytics to optimize grid performance. Market size estimates suggest that digital substations account for approximately 65% of the total substation market in Japan, with the remaining 35% comprising hybrid and traditional digital types. The fastest-growing segment is the fully integrated smart substations, driven by Japan’s push toward smart grid initiatives and renewable energy integration.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of around 8-10% over the next five years, reflecting its emerging status and technological maturity. AI Impact on Industry – Japan Digital Transformer Substation Market

The integration of AI into Japan’s digital transformer substation industry is revolutionizing grid management by enabling predictive analytics, fault detection, and automated decision-making. AI algorithms analyze vast amounts of data collected from sensors, allowing for real-time monitoring and proactive maintenance. This reduces downtime, enhances safety, and optimizes operational efficiency. AI-driven systems can quickly identify anomalies, predict equipment failures, and suggest corrective actions, minimizing disruptions. Additionally, AI facilitates better integration of renewable energy sources by balancing supply and demand dynamically. As Japan continues to modernize its energy infrastructure, AI’s role in creating smarter, more resilient substations becomes increasingly vital, supporting the country’s sustainability and energy security goals.

Key Restraints Factors – Japan Digital Transformer Substation Market

Despite the positive outlook, the Japan digital transformer substation market faces several challenges. High initial capital investment and installation costs can hinder adoption, especially among smaller utilities. The integration of new digital systems with existing infrastructure may pose compatibility issues, leading to increased complexity and expenses. Additionally, concerns regarding cybersecurity threats and data privacy can restrict deployment, as digital systems are vulnerable to cyberattacks. The lack of skilled personnel trained in digital substation technologies also hampers rapid adoption. Furthermore, regulatory uncertainties and lengthy approval processes can delay project implementation. These restraints highlight the need for strategic planning, technological standardization, and robust cybersecurity measures to facilitate smoother market growth.

FAQ – Japan Digital Transformer Substation Market

What are digital transformer substations?

Digital transformer substations are advanced electrical substations that utilize digital technology, automation, and communication systems to monitor, control, and protect electrical networks more efficiently than traditional analog systems.
